Color: dark cherry

Taste: ripe cherry tones are balanced by soft tannins with pleasant sourness and a long aftertaste

Stylistics: One of the most famous and popular semi-sweet wines in Georgia, Khvanchkara is a blend of two grape varieties, Aleksandrouli and Mujuretuli. This is a wine in which you will find notes of bright ripe berries (raspberries, cherries, strawberries), and exquisite spices and, most importantly, a balance of flavors, where sweetness is combined with acidity and forms a unique character.
